Overall the food and experience was mediocre at best.

Went there on a Saturday night and it was busy, was told a half hour wait. Fine, I get it it's Saturday. We were seated 20 minutes later.

Veggie pakoras for appetizer. They came fast so that tells me they were microwaved. Dry but not bad. For the mains we had butter chicken and palak paneer. Butter chicken was awful. Mostly sauce with 4 small pieces of chicken. Chicken was dry and felt like an afterthought to the dish, as if it was dumped into the sauce at the last minute. Palak paneer was also a disappointment. Very little paneer, mostly sauce.

The ambience of the place was stale and a restaurant that needs a makeover badly. The table next to us had to kill some giant bug crawling on their booth.

The staff did what they needed but not much more. They had 2 waiters working and if felt as if they were a staff member short. The waiters did everything from greeting, sitting guests, taking orders, serving food, busing tables, and dealing with online orders, which there were tonnes. In the hour we were in the restaurant I saw at least a dozen online order pickups from places such as Skip the Dishes and Doordash.

There was an empty table next to us that had dirty dishes sitting there for the entire hour we were there. Kind of gross and lazy the staff didn't clean up after the guests from that table left.

I ordered from this place a lot. I even gave it a five-star in the past.

Sadly, no more.

About 6 to 8 weeks ago I noticed a change in taste and consistency in the food quality.

I made it point to call the restaurant and let them know. The manager I was told was on vacation. I called twice before I was given this information.

The person I was speaking with asked what he could do. I told him the quality of the food has deteriorated. I didn’t want to have to write a bad a review. I actually said “I am giving you an opportunity to improve.”

I ordered chilli paneer. It was awful. The paneer was chewy and hard. The vegetables were not cut properly. The week before there was a pool of oil floating on top of the dhal tadka. I am comparing this to the food quality of this very restaurant up until approx. May 2022.

I know their deserts are terrible, I told them about this also. They said it was brought-in. At that time I told them find another supplier. I stopped ordering desert and continued to order the main dishes which at the time were still delicious.

I will no longer order from this place. They need quality control in their kitchen.

We came here on the recommendation of my Indian client who told us it was 'very authentic'. The service is friendly, easy going atmosphere, I had no issue dining in a tank top during summer heat. There is a TV on which I don't love, but the music is pleasent and it's easy upbeat vibe. The manager was professional but not suffocating or overly serious, just gracious, dress casual style himself, and served our dinner without delay or hassle. The food was wonderful, it was spiced in a way that preserved subtle flavours. Often other places it was just spicy without much aroma or subtlety. We came back two more times before this review, both lunch specials and main courses. I had the Vindaloo twice and Chana Masala. The rice, just plain rice, was consistently so well cooked that every grain was seperate, nice pillowy texture and perfectly absorbed the main course laid on top. Loved it and felt well served, so it was refreshing to go. We have been to many others in the city and the area. Prices were also fair, they did not use the pandemic to double prices.
